DazStudio has come a long way. Previously you had to upgrade to the Pro version for almost $500, but now the full Pro version is free. This even includes free models with more available at sites like Daz3D.com, Renderosity.com and ShareCG.com. On top of that, you can use Poser figures in DazStudio, not just DS figures. To use DS figures in Poser, you'll need a special plug in due to DS figures being more complex and having better realism due to that fact. They have even added some nice tutorials.Considering the price (FREE) and the amount of features available, it's a no-brainer for people who want to do artwork with figures. Posing and shaping is easy and rendering is really straightforward. If you want to animate, something Poser offers in it's package (Poser is not FREE), you'll need the Animate2 plugin available at Daz3D.com, but that's only if you want to animate.I stayed away from Daz Studio versions 1 and 2. I attempted to use it at 3 and stayed with Poser, but with 4.+, I haven't found myself using Poser in over a year.
